New Arusha Stadium with 30,000 Capacity to Begin Construction in March (Uwanja Mpya)

The assessment for the construction of a new sports stadium in Arusha has been completed, and we are now in the agreement stage with the contractor. Upon completion, the stadium will have a capacity of 30,000 and will be used for the 2027 African Cup of Nations (AFCON).

“We are in the final stages with the contractor for the construction of the Arusha stadium,” said Mayay. “By December 2025, CAF will come to inspect, and it will be ready.”

Construction of the stadium is expected to begin in March 2024. Tanzania, Kenya, and Uganda, the countries co-hosting AFCON 2027, are each required to have three international-standard stadiums. Tanzania already has the Benjamin Mkapa Stadium and the Amaan Complex in Zanzibar, so the stadium to be built in Arusha will be the third.

Mayay made this statement on February 14, 2024, while contributing to the Mwananchi Space discussion organized by Mwananchi Communications Ltd, with the theme “What has Tanzania learned through AFCON 2023, in preparation for 2027?”

The discussion aimed to evaluate Tanzania’s success in hosting AFCON 2023 and to learn important lessons that will help the country prepare well for AFCON 2027.
